Robot Stocks Trader

How to use algorithmic trading robots

Robot Stock Trader
Humanoid robot as a stock trader sitting in front of a monitor with candlestick chart in an open plan office. 3D illustration.

An algorithmic trading technique is a type of financial transaction that uses pre-designed trading guidelines to execute orders. It is commonly used to trade against human brokers. This type of trading uses the computing power and speed of a PC to achieve its objectives.

The benefits of an algorithmic trading technique are its ability to improve the odds of winning by developing a better technique and executing it effectively. It also helps the trader to earn money quickly by reducing the time needed to complete his work.

According to industry reports, the global algorithmic trading market is expected to grow at a steady rate of around 18% over the next few years.

Example of algorithmic trading

An algorithm uses technical analysis to make informed decisions about a stock. They use moving averages and any other indicator specified in the strategy to identify trends and make trading decisions. For example, if a stock’s 50-day moving average is above its 200-day moving average, the computer may buy 100 shares. The algorithm will sell a stock if the 50-day moving average is below its 200-day moving average.

With a robot, you no longer need to follow market prices and analyze charts. Instead, it will analyze moving averages and market prices on your behalf. He will then execute the buy or sell orders according to the conditions he has set. This method can be applied to different actions depending on the chosen strategy.

Although creating a trading robot from scratch requires you to have development skills, there are still plenty of options. A trading robot or an expert advisor can also be bought from a specialized market or ordered from an independent developer who can code your trading system following all the requirements provided.

MetaQuotes’ is a leading online community for traders and professional developers. It has over 7 million monthly visitors and is known for its unique knowledge base and community. Platform developers can sell custom trading solutions and execute freelance orders. Anyone can join the community and benefit from its global freelance service. Most of the time, these developers earn full time by selling their trading solutions. Over the past few years, hundreds of developers have completed over 90,000 orders.

Benefits of Algorithmic Trading

Algorithmic trading is becoming increasingly popular among retailers and large trading firms as the benefits of this type of trading begin to appear for their clients. However, with the emergence of many trading robots known to do more harm than good, it is always important to consider whether this type of trading is profitable.

Yes, algorithmic trading is profitable if you can do certain things well. These include system validation and backtesting, as well as risk management techniques and proper risk management. Unfortunately, many people make the mistake of assuming that this type of trading doesn’t work because they’re using the wrong methods. In reality, this is not the case.

It might sound weird, but the key to profitability is making sure your strategy has a high probability of success. By developing or choosing an automated trading system, you can test it beforehand and even test it beforehand.

Before you start implementing an algorithmic trading strategy, make sure you have a positive expectation. This will allow you to configure the system to trade effectively and efficiently.

Apart from being more convenient, automated trading also helps to minimize the mistakes of manual traders. These, for example, include the fat finger effect, which occurs when a person accidentally enters a transaction without knowing it is being made, and the additional zero effect, which occurs when a person enters a bigger position.

Where to start?

Various online courses are designed to help students learn about algorithmic trading, such as those offered by Worldquant University, Coursera, and the aforementioned platforms. Also, some universities have started offering programs in this field.

Through a structured learning program, one can begin to improve one’s skills in the financial markets. This can be done by developing knowledge of various financial instruments and their derivatives. You also need to be able to analyze statistics and mathematics.

Although one doesn’t need coding skills to get started, one still needs to be familiar with various languages, such as R, Python, and Excel, to be successful in this field. In addition to understanding the multiple roles and responsibilities of financial intermediaries, one must also be aware of the regulations surrounding algorithmic trading. Various free online courses are designed to help you learn more about this subject.


One of the main advantages of algorithmic trading is that it allows you to make money if the strategy is correctly validated. It’s a great option for people looking to combine their full-time job with a successful algorithmic trading strategy. You can develop several trading strategies at work, which a computer can run while you focus on your daily work.

Similar Posts

Leave a Reply

Your email address will not be published.